Casting Notes: Mistresses, Jane the Virgin, Person of Interest

Continuing/Returning Shows

Mistresses. Jennifer Esposito has signed on to be a series regular on the ABC drama as ” an uber-fabulous and larger-than-life woman with a wicked sense of humor and style. Calista is the creative director of a luxury fashion brand and has the high-class socialite lifestyle that goes with it. A look beneath the surface reveals a lonely woman whose fun eccentricities cloak a darker, more devious nature. Calista will become Joss’ (Jes Macallan) friend, mentor and surrogate sister — drawing Joss deeper and deeper into a world of secrets and betrayal.” (THR)

Jane the Virgin. Nia Vardalos (My Big Fat Greek Wedding) will guest star on the CW’s freshman hit as “a woman who will play a vital role in Jane (Gina Rodriguez) and Rafael’s (Justin Baldoni) blossoming relationship. (Wrap)

Person of Interest. Daily Show vet Aasif Mandvi has landed a more serious role guesting on the CBS drama as a “bright but demanding” tech CEO. (THR)

Upcoming Shows

Shannara. The cast continues to grow for MTV’s series based on Terry Brooks’ book series about a magical family living thousands of years after the end of civilization. Brooke Williams (Spartacus: Blood & Sand) and Marcus Vanco (Unbroken) have joined the cast as well as “Australian soap star” Daniel MacPherson. Williams will play an elf handmaiden and best friend to Amberle (Poppy Drayton), one of the main characters. Vanco will play a man who has mysterious visions and may be “key to saving the Four Lands.” (THR)

Mr. Robinson. Meagan Good (Deception) has replaced previously cast Lenora Crichlow (A to Z) in a recurring role in NBC’s as-yet-unscheduled sitcom with Craig Robinson (The Office, Hot Tub Time Machine) as a music teacher. Good will play a Wall Street trader turned English teacher. (THR)
